almodí
Catalan
Etymology
Borrowed from Andalusian Arabic مُدّي, from Arabic مُدّ (mudd).
Pronunciation
Noun
almodí m (plural almodins)
- (historical) A dry measure equal to approximately 2 hectoliters.
- (historical) grain store (public building where grain could be stored, bought, and sold)
- (historical) A tax on grain transactions.
- Synonym: almodinatge
